SKOWHEGAN (AP) — A former legal secretary and front desk clerk at the Somerset County district attorney’s office is under investigation by state police for allegedly stealing cash from fines, fees and restitution paid by defendants.

District Attorney Maeghan Maloney said the investigation is ongoing and that no charges have been brought. The employee has since resigned.

The Morning Sentinel (http://bit.ly/1KhfBBv ) reported that the investigation began with the apparent loss of $300 in supervision fees in October. A subsequent audit determined that receipt books were missing.

An investigation determined that a minimum of $2,100 was unaccounted for since late July.

Maloney, meanwhile, says the alleged thefts of cash by an employee were partially behind her decision to no longer accept cash or personal checks for restitution, fines and fees.
